President of Azerbaijan Ilham Aliyev stated that it is too early to talk about the deployment of any international peacekeepers to these regions at a time when fighting is going on in the Nagorno-Karabakh region occupied by Armenia.

This is reflected in a video report aired on Japan’s NHK TV channel on October 16. It is noted that despite the declaration of a humanitarian ceasefire on October 10, the conflict is going on.

The video report says President of Azerbaijan Ilham Aliyev stated that it is too early to talk about the possible deployment of peacekeepers amid the ongoing battles.

It is also stressed that the agreement on a humanitarian ceasefire was reached through the mediation of Russia. The Japanese TV channel reports that Kremlin spokesman Dmitry Peskov said it is possible to deploy peacekeepers and observers to the territory only with the consent of both parties.

The report notes that Azerbaijan sees the possible cessation of hostilities only after the withdrawal of Armenian troops from the occupied Nagorno-Karabakh region.
